Seite 1 von 3

Pflichtfelder

Verfasst: 03.10.2003 00:10
von MrDevil
Moin

wie kann cih aus einem mir frei wählbaren Eingabefeld ein Pflichtfeld machen bei der Anmeldung?

Ich ahbe nämlcih zB diesen LandkartenMod eingebunden der ja überflüsig ist wenn keiern seinen Ort angibt!

Verfasst: 03.10.2003 08:58
von codemonkey
Wenn du den Wohnort als Pflichtangabe einstellen möchtest änder folgendes an deiner usercp_register.php
if ( empty($username) || empty($new_password) || empty($password_confirm) || empty($email) || empty($location) )
{
$error = TRUE;
$error_msg .= ( ( isset($error_msg) ) ? '<br />' : '' ) . $lang['Fields_empty'];
}

Verfasst: 09.10.2003 02:07
von punker
Hi,
was müsste ich für den Geburtstag abändern??? :cookie:

Verfasst: 09.10.2003 08:32
von codemonkey
Je nachdem wie die Variable für die Geburtstagsanzeige ist
if ( empty($username) || empty($new_password) || empty($password_confirm) || empty($email) || empty($birthday) )
{
$error = TRUE;
$error_msg .= ( ( isset($error_msg) ) ? '<br />' : '' ) . $lang['Fields_empty'];
}
Ich denke so müsste es passen.

Verfasst: 20.11.2003 13:48
von Bene
Du musst das Feld in der Datenbank angeben! Sprich, hast du ein Feld in prefix_users, dass ort heißt, dann musst du

Code: Alles auswählen

|| empty($ort)
in die Zeile

Code: Alles auswählen

if ( empty($username) || empty($new_password) || empty($password_confirm) || empty($email) )
vor die letzte schließende Klammer einfügen! Sollte dann so

Code: Alles auswählen

if ( empty($username) || empty($new_password) || empty($password_confirm) || empty($email) || empty($ort) )
aussehen!

Gruß,

Bene

Verfasst: 20.11.2003 14:28
von Henne
Auf wen oder was beziehst du dich?

Verfasst: 09.12.2003 00:26
von maniac4711
Hallo,

genu dieses will ich auch auf meiner Seite machen, allerdings mit Namen, Nachnahmen und Wohnort wo stelle ich dies ein ?
In welchem Ordner finde ich die usercp_register.php ?

Verfasst: 09.12.2003 04:30
von Firestarter
Befindet sich in Ordner "includes".

Verfasst: 19.03.2004 13:39
von Reinerkah
Hallo,

ich habe || empty($location) hinzugefügt.

Wie wird denn nun das Kreuzchen angezeigt, welches dieses Feld als Pflichtfeld markiert?

Gruß
Reiner

Verfasst: 19.03.2004 14:10
von Mister_X
einfach in der profile_add_body.tpl deiner Templates mit einfügen, wie z.B. beim Benutzername:

Code: Alles auswählen

{L_USERNAME}: *